Output 53e67256091172bf08c344be85984d4430efed22f0f3f1039d88f96a502c8e3f:14

value
18238860
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 040292c4a6151b3d7697b729d748b0d055f9ab82 OP_EQUALVERIFY OP_CHECKSIG
address
1NCnZj9KWA3BdwXUn6Kfcr1EyXpYfZKTj
transaction
53e67256091172bf08c344be85984d4430efed22f0f3f1039d88f96a502c8e3f
spent
true